WebAug 30, 2024 · How to Freeze Blueberries. To freeze blueberries, spread the blueberries on a rimmed baking sheet in a single layer. Place in the freezer for two hours, then pack the blueberries for long-term storage. Web2 hours ago · Make the pie crust: In a medium bowl, combine the graham crackers, sugar, and melted butter. WebOct 6, 2024 · Freeze the pie uncovered for 2 hours: Clear out a level space in the freezer, then freeze the pie, uncovered, for 2 hours, or until it’s mostly frozen. This way you won’t mar the top of the pie when you wrap it, and it keeps the wrapping from sticking to the …

WebJun 30, 2024 · Place the pie in a freezer bag or wrap it in a double thickness of foil. Seal, label, and freeze up to four months.
